Measures of central tendency
The measures of central tendency in the form of the mode, median and mean show the position of data distribution, with values lying between the lowest and highest extremes of the data set. As such, there are useful to describe the behavior of distribution by focusing on the center, and the mean is typically used together with the measures of variability. In other words, measures of central tendency also represent the typical value, where data values congregate around.
Mode
The mode is the most common number within a set, and one needs to find the frequency of each number, and the mode is the number that is most frequent (Norman & Streiner, 2008). Typically sorting the data from the smallest to the largest fora data set makes it easier to identify the mode. A data set may have one unique mode, two modes (bimodal) or even multiple modes (multimodal) set. It is the most typical value in a series, where the values is concentrated and is the highest point in a frequency distribution curve. Since it is an actual representation of a value in the data set, it is a good representative of the data, and it is not affected by the outliers compared to the mean.
Mean
The mean is the average is a set of numbers, and one has to aggregate all the data and then divide by the number of observations/ elements/ frequency in the data set (Norman & Streiner, 2008). The mean is calculated as Γ†©X/ N with Γ†©X being the sum of items and N the number of observations. The measure takes into account all the values, while it is does not depend on position of values on the data series. Nonetheless, the man has an upward bias, meaning that it may give misleading conclusions. On average the data values tend to cluster around the mean and the extent to which the values deviate from the mean show the effect of outliers on the data.
Median
The median is the central value in a data distribution, meaning that it divides the values equally, with each section containing the same number of items (Michelson & Schofield, 2002). In cases where the frequency is in an odd number the middle part, while in the even number it is the mean if the two middle values. As such, the values are arranged depending on the magnitude of values, whereby there are values above the median and those below median. In most cases, the cumulative frequencies are necessary to calculate the median especially for the large data sets.
